Can Hamsters Sleep At Night. If you startle these nocturnal creatures, they may behave aggressively toward you and their cage mates. Hamsters are most often active during the evenings and at night, so they will want to sleep during the day and not at night. You can train them to sleep at night but only if they're comfortable in their environment and if hamster cages are kept in a dark, quiet room where nothing will disturb their sleep.
